About Harvey Elliott

Harvey Daniel James Elliott is an English professional footballer who plays as an attacking midfielder for Premier League club Aston Villa, on loan from Liverpool. Having come up through Fulham's academy, Elliott made his first-team debut in September 2018, becoming the youngest player to play in the EFL Cup, aged 15 years and 174 days. Elliott held the record until 18 September 2022, when it was broken by Arsenal player Ethan Nwaneri. He made his first-team debut for Fulham on 25 September 2018 as a 15-year-old in the EFL Cup third round away to Millwall, as an 81st-minute substitute for Floyd Ayité in a 3–1 win. At 15 years and 174 days old, he became the club's youngest ever first-team player and the youngest to ever play in the competition.
